Output 596d05ff1df4d65879eca6707e19f342b627d0c04bf1107afbf6c2bb5cc748c9:0

value
13428226
script pubkey
OP_0 OP_PUSHBYTES_20 306267544f21b0b05e74fdc2e7fb7ab599159638
address
bc1qxp3xw4z0yxctqhn5lhpw07m6kkv3t93cpwd7sn
transaction
596d05ff1df4d65879eca6707e19f342b627d0c04bf1107afbf6c2bb5cc748c9
confirmations
172239
spent
true